Talk about testing in production. You have to die first to see if this triggers, and if not -- your automation becomes the ultimate in legacy code. Seriously, this is a very interesting idea. However, after losing both of my parents in the last 4 years, there's a sad but legitimate intermediate state between alive & well, and deceased. People lose their ability to function and make decisions on their own, might not be able to renew your service. |
